RoboHelp 2020.

Generating Responsive HTML 5, Azure.

 

For the Search tab in the output, is there a way to configure/deploy the output so that the "Include all words in search" option is selected by default? Users would still be able to unselect it. I'm curious if there's a setting in one of the JS files in the output to control this. 

 

I'm not sure we need this - I think the issue could be resolved via training for our end user(s). But, if there's a setting, we could see if it solves some of the complaints we've received (too many search results).

There is no UI way of controlling this that I know of. I guess it might be possible to edit a JS file, please let me know if you find how. 🙂

 

Putting the search in quotes is the nearest but Please follow this link to request features. https://tracker.adobe.com

Post the link to your feature request in this thread and others can vote for it. The more people who do so, the higher it gets prioritised.I realise that's not the same thing.
